1 ###################################################
2 # add your TestCase List Here
5 # TC1 = utc_frameworkName_apiName_func
6 # TC2 = utc_ApplicationLib_recurGetDayOfWeek_func
7 TC1 = utc_msg_add_folder
8 TC2 = utc_msg_add_message
9 TC3 = utc_msg_get_conversation_view_list
10 TC4 = utc_msg_add_syncml_message
11 TC5 = utc_msg_get_folder_list
12 TC7 = utc_msg_get_folder_view_list
13 TC8 = utc_msg_get_mem_size
14 TC9 = utc_msg_get_message
15 TC10 = utc_msg_get_quick_panel_data
16 TC11 = utc_msg_get_thread_view_list
17 TC12 = utc_msg_move_msg_to_folder
18 TC13 = utc_msg_move_msg_to_storage
19 TC14 = utc_msg_release_folder_list
20 TC15 = utc_msg_release_thread_view_list
21 TC16 = utc_msg_reset_database
22 TC17 = utc_msg_count_message
23 TC19 = utc_msg_count_msg_by_contact
24 TC20 = utc_msg_thread_view_get_address
25 TC21 = utc_msg_count_msg_by_type
26 TC22 = utc_msg_thread_view_get_contact_id
27 TC23 = utc_msg_delete_all_msgs_in_folder
28 TC24 = utc_msg_thread_view_get_data
29 TC25 = utc_msg_delete_folder
30 TC26 = utc_msg_thread_view_get_direction
31 TC27 = utc_msg_delete_message
32 TC28 = utc_msg_thread_view_get_image_path
33 TC29 = utc_msg_delete_thread_message_list
34 TC30 = utc_msg_thread_view_get_mms_cnt
35 TC31 = utc_msg_thread_view_get_name
36 TC32 = utc_msg_thread_view_get_sms_cnt
37 TC33 = utc_msg_thread_view_get_thread_id
38 TC34 = utc_msg_thread_view_get_time
39 TC35 = utc_msg_thread_view_get_unread_cnt
40 TC36 = utc_msg_update_folder
41 TC37 = utc_msg_update_message
42 TC38 = utc_msg_update_protected_status
43 TC39 = utc_msg_update_read_status
44 TC40 = utc_msg_generate_message
46 ###################################################
47 # add your Package Config Info Here
53 LIBS = `pkg-config --libs $(PKGS)`
54 LIBS +=$(TET_ROOT)/lib/tet3/tcm_s.o
55 LIBS +=-L$(TET_ROOT)/lib/tet3 -ltcm_s
56 LIBS +=-L$(TET_ROOT)/lib/tet3 -lapi_s
58 INCS = -I. `pkg-config --cflags $(PKGS)`
59 INCS += -I$(TET_ROOT)/inc/tet3
62 CFLAGS += -D_TETWARE_MODE
66 ###################################################
68 # depending on the Test Case you want to build
71 # TCLIST = $(TC1) $(TC2)
72 TCLIST = $(TC1) $(TC2) $(TC3) $(TC4) $(TC5) $(TC7) $(TC8) $(TC9) $(TC10) $(TC11) $(TC12) $(TC13) $(TC14) $(TC15) $(TC16) $(TC17) $(TC19) $(TC20) $(TC21) $(TC22) $(TC23) $(TC24) $(TC25) $(TC26) $(TC27) $(TC28) $(TC29) $(TC30) $(TC31) $(TC32) $(TC33) $(TC34) $(TC35) $(TC36) $(TC37) $(TC38) $(TC39) $(TC40)
75 for testcase in $(TCLIST) do\
76 $(CC) -o $$(testcase) $$(testcase).c $(CFLAGS) $(LDFLAGS)
80 rm -rf *~ *.o $(TCLIST)
84 $(CC) -o $(TC1) $(TC1).c $(CFLAGS) $(LDFLAGS)
87 $(CC) -o $(TC2) $(TC2).c $(CFLAGS) $(LDFLAGS)
90 $(CC) -o $(TC3) $(TC3).c $(CFLAGS) $(LDFLAGS)
93 $(CC) -o $(TC4) $(TC4).c $(CFLAGS) $(LDFLAGS)
96 $(CC) -o $(TC5) $(TC5).c $(CFLAGS) $(LDFLAGS)
99 $(CC) -o $(TC7) $(TC7).c $(CFLAGS) $(LDFLAGS)
102 $(CC) -o $(TC8) $(TC8).c $(CFLAGS) $(LDFLAGS)
105 $(CC) -o $(TC9) $(TC9).c $(CFLAGS) $(LDFLAGS)
108 $(CC) -o $(TC10) $(TC10).c $(CFLAGS) $(LDFLAGS)
111 $(CC) -o $(TC11) $(TC11).c $(CFLAGS) $(LDFLAGS)
114 $(CC) -o $(TC12) $(TC12).c $(CFLAGS) $(LDFLAGS)
117 $(CC) -o $(TC13) $(TC13).c $(CFLAGS) $(LDFLAGS)
120 $(CC) -o $(TC14) $(TC14).c $(CFLAGS) $(LDFLAGS)
123 $(CC) -o $(TC15) $(TC15).c $(CFLAGS) $(LDFLAGS)
126 $(CC) -o $(TC16) $(TC16).c $(CFLAGS) $(LDFLAGS)
129 $(CC) -o $(TC17) $(TC17).c $(CFLAGS) $(LDFLAGS)
132 $(CC) -o $(TC19) $(TC19).c $(CFLAGS) $(LDFLAGS)
135 $(CC) -o $(TC20) $(TC20).c $(CFLAGS) $(LDFLAGS)
138 $(CC) -o $(TC21) $(TC21).c $(CFLAGS) $(LDFLAGS)
141 $(CC) -o $(TC22) $(TC22).c $(CFLAGS) $(LDFLAGS)
144 $(CC) -o $(TC23) $(TC23).c $(CFLAGS) $(LDFLAGS)
147 $(CC) -o $(TC24) $(TC24).c $(CFLAGS) $(LDFLAGS)
150 $(CC) -o $(TC25) $(TC25).c $(CFLAGS) $(LDFLAGS)
153 $(CC) -o $(TC26) $(TC26).c $(CFLAGS) $(LDFLAGS)
156 $(CC) -o $(TC27) $(TC27).c $(CFLAGS) $(LDFLAGS)
159 $(CC) -o $(TC28) $(TC28).c $(CFLAGS) $(LDFLAGS)
162 $(CC) -o $(TC29) $(TC29).c $(CFLAGS) $(LDFLAGS)
165 $(CC) -o $(TC30) $(TC30).c $(CFLAGS) $(LDFLAGS)
168 $(CC) -o $(TC31) $(TC31).c $(CFLAGS) $(LDFLAGS)
171 $(CC) -o $(TC32) $(TC32).c $(CFLAGS) $(LDFLAGS)
174 $(CC) -o $(TC33) $(TC33).c $(CFLAGS) $(LDFLAGS)
177 $(CC) -o $(TC34) $(TC34).c $(CFLAGS) $(LDFLAGS)
180 $(CC) -o $(TC35) $(TC35).c $(CFLAGS) $(LDFLAGS)
183 $(CC) -o $(TC36) $(TC36).c $(CFLAGS) $(LDFLAGS)
186 $(CC) -o $(TC37) $(TC37).c $(CFLAGS) $(LDFLAGS)
189 $(CC) -o $(TC38) $(TC38).c $(CFLAGS) $(LDFLAGS)
192 $(CC) -o $(TC39) $(TC39).c $(CFLAGS) $(LDFLAGS)
195 $(CC) -o $(TC40) $(TC40).c $(CFLAGS) $(LDFLAGS)